原文:Java知识积累——logback日志工具,告别到处输出变量值来调试程序的时代吧~

在大学垒代码时,遇到程序错误,输出不是预计的情况时,你是怎么解决的呢 我的解决办法就是到处System.out.pringln ,打出当时的变量值,一点一点找哪里出错了。结果有的时候就忘了到底在哪里添加了用于找错的输出语句,然后就去不掉多余的输出了,然后就各种抓狂了。以及等等很多情况吧,不知道你们遇到过吗 步入职场后,逐渐接触到了日志这个概念,虽然之前也听说过,但却不了解其真正用途。又一次在心里痛 ...

2013-04-02 15:29 1 3028 推荐指数:

查看详情

Java日志输出自定义变量值

背景   Java打印日志时,输出自定义变量值(以logback为例) 步骤 1. 删除引入的基础配置类(如无则忽略) 2. 添加配置信息 traceId为自定义变量名,%X{traceId}必须都包含 3. 代码中给自定义变量赋值 ...

Sun Feb 07 18:53:00 CST 2021 0 328
gdb调试 查看变量值 struct

http://blog.csdn.net/flyhawk007j2me/article/details/6829238 最近才发现可以用ptype来获取到结构体的结构信息,进而取得变量的值 还可以在调试过程中调用函数来获取你想要的输出。 #include<stdio.h> ...

Sat Apr 28 04:27:00 CST 2012 0 3452
[Ansible]debug模块 输出变量值

官网 调试模块主要是输出变量 var 直接打印一个指定变量的值 msg 打印一段可以格式化的字符串 END ...

Tue Sep 15 00:46:00 CST 2020 0 1694
chrome调试js,如何修改变量值

,那么你是无法通chrome修改到它的值的。因为这个值是函数的私有变量,你无法在全局变量(chrome ...

Tue Mar 30 03:40:00 CST 2021 0 1103
ECLIPSE 调试模式无法显示 变量值

网上搜索了一下,方法集中在两种: 1. Window->Preferences->Java->Editor->Hovers 将[Variable Values]选择即可,如果[Combined Hover]已经勾选,取消并勾选[Variable Values] 2. ...

Fri Jun 16 05:24:00 CST 2017 0 5806
程序setData变量值太大导致卡顿

接手公司小程序时,发现加载特别慢,进入首页到可以操作居然要等15秒左右,调试了两天发现了是首页请求了一个json,然后将json通过setData的方式赋值,但是这个json有近600k,赋值的过程导致小程序渲染很慢,最终用以下方法解决了问题 for (var i = 0; i ...

Wed Sep 12 01:32:00 CST 2018 0 2091
eclipse调试鼠标放上去显示变量值

在eclipse中调试时,鼠标移动到变量上不显示值,这个原来自己也遇到过,没注意,反正就使用ctrl+shift+i嘛,也可以的,刚查了一下,解决方法如下: Window->Preferences->Java->Editor-> ...

Tue Aug 07 21:49:00 CST 2018 0 1635
Java知识积累——日志组件:log4j、logback、common-logging

步入职场,才首次对“日志”这个东西有了一个比较全面的认识。不像学生时代,随处的print语句,学校总是教不了什么有用的东西。 最近从事的工作,恰好是将工程中原有的log4j日志组件转换为logback。至于为什么要转换,本来是因为logback的性能要优于log4j,然而最新版本的log4j ...

Mon Apr 15 19:42:00 CST 2013 4 5109
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M